linux 检查磁盘的使用空间与限制 命令:quotacheck

Linux检查磁盘的使用空间与限制

在Linux中,我们需要经常检查磁盘的使用情况,以确保磁盘空间足够,并且限制磁盘使用量,防止系统因为过度使用磁盘而崩溃。在本文中,我们将介绍如何使用quotacheck命令来检查磁盘的空间使用和限制。

1. 检查磁盘空间使用:

使用df命令可以检查整个系统磁盘的使用情况:

df -h

使用du命令可以检查指定目录的磁盘使用情况:

du -hs /path/to/directory

2. 安装和配置quotacheck

如果quotacheck命令未安装,请使用以下命令进行安装:

sudo apt-get update
sudo apt-get install quota

然后配置quotacheck

sudo vi /etc/fstab

在文件的最后,添加以下行:

LABEL=/ /   ext4    defaults,usrquota,grpquota   1   1

保存并关闭/etc/fstab文件。

运行以下命令启用磁盘配额

sudo quotacheck -vugm

该命令将检查磁盘配额并创建必要的文件。

3. 使用quotacheck检查磁盘配额限制:

使用以下命令检查用户和组的配额限制:

sudo repquota -a

该命令将显示系统上每个用户和组的磁盘配额。

4. 修改磁盘配额限制:

使用以下命令为特定用户(例如user1)设置磁盘配额限制:

sudo edquota user1

在编辑器中,可以修改用户的磁盘配额限制。

使用quotacheck命令,可以轻松地检查磁盘的使用空间和限制,并且可以为系统中的用户和组设置磁盘配额限制。这有助于保护系统的稳定性和数据完整性。

© 版权声明
THE END
喜欢就支持一下吧
点赞13 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容